Comprehending the Mercedes-Benz Wheel Immobilization System & Its Function

Modern Benz vehicles utilize a sophisticated wheel lock system designed primarily to discourage theft. This system effectively activates the wheel column, making it extremely challenging to rotate the vehicle without the correct key or remote. When the ignition turns to the "off" position, or the vehicle undergoes a power loss, this security function usually activates. It's a vital component of the complete security package and adds significantly to securing your investment. Typical Mercedes Directional Lock Difficulties and How to Diagnose Them

Mercedes-Benz vehicles, known for their luxury and engineering, can occasionally experience directional lock issues. This system, designed as an anti-theft measure, immobilizes the steering column when the ignition isn't turned with the correct key or keyless entry system. A sudden inability to turn the directional, accompanied by a clicking sound, is a common indicator. Potential causes range from a simple key issue, like a damaged transponder chip, to more intricate mechanical failures within the lock unit itself. Identifying the root cause requires careful observation; initially, try a different key to rule out a key-related problem. If that doesn’t resolve the issue, investigate the directional lock switch for damage or obstruction. Finally, more advanced problem-solving might involve using a diagnostic scan tool to check for error codes and a visual inspection of the lock mechanism for physical damage, though this often necessitates professional assistance from a qualified Mercedes technician. Don't attempt repairs yourself unless you possess the requisite skills and tools.
